equal treatment/support

Monday August 11, 2008 @ 10:57 AM EDT

Does everyone get treated equally in Nascar? There are 2 different ways I’m looking at this question.

First-manufactuers. We all know JGR left Chevy for Toyota because Gibbs didn’t want to get less support from GM then HMS gets. WTH? Being my team drives Chevy’s this scares me. So we were getting sloppy 3rd’s? I think they should only support as many teams as they can afford to equally. Am I wrong in how I understood that? Do they all get equal support?

Second-individual teams. You hear folks saying “so and so” will be the 5th wheel,that with all those superstars he’ll not be given the “good stuff”. WTH? I see no reason as a team owner not to support all your teams equally. That just doesn’t make any business sense to me. Why would you put your name on something you knew didn’t have the tools to be competetive?.

So what do YOU think?

Do the manufactuers support all their teams equally?

How about the car owners? Do they support all their drivers equally?
